What they do
An Accounts Payable or Receivable Clerk keeps records of accounts and financial transactions, with specific responsibility for Accounts Payable/Receivable. Works for a business or bookkeeping service. Provides information for financial and tax reports completed by an accountant.

Financial Associate Advisor - Wealth Management TalentLink Solutions Paramus, NJ Job Details Full-time $60,000 - $80,000 a year 1 hour ago Benefits Health insurance Qualifications Customer communication Research Bachelor's degree Full Job Description We are a true comprehensive fee-based financial planning practice located in Paramus, NJ. Our clientele consists mainly of business owners, executives and retirees. We've grown significantly and are now a team of 14 supporting just over $1B in assets. We believe in the planning process and serve a meaningful purpose helping clients make the transition from working to retirement, as well as helping families sustain wealth over multiple generations. We are cohesive, collegial, fast-paced and fun, and we sincerely enjoy one another's company. We have quite a bit of tenure within our team and we all commit to providing our clients with an extraordinarily high level of service. We are seeking a driven and detail-focused Financial Associate Advisor who thrives in a collaborative, client-centered environment. As part of our dedicated financial planning team, you will build your technical mastery, provide support to our planners, and actively contribute to the advanced planning process. You will be responsible for anticipating advisor and client needs, solving problems as they arise, and ensuring all agreed-upon deliverables are completed accurately and on time. In addition, you will provide timely and precise support through research, plan development, meeting preparation, attendance and note-taking, reporting, analysis, and the accurate entry and maintenance of data within financial planning systems. Strong organization, attention to detail, and follow-up and follow-through skills are essential, as this role plays a key part in maintaining a seamless client experience. This opportunity is ideal for individuals who are eager to be challenged, committed to ongoing professional growth, and interested in joining a firm that offers a clearly defined career path. With mentorship from an experienced advisory team, you will have the opportunity to deepen your financial planning expertise while building the skills necessary to progress into a client-facing planner role over time including a path to partnership.
